Tomb Raider: Legend...A Star is Reborn
| Author's Rating: |
|
Pros: easy to pick up, new moves, cool levels
Cons: short
The Bottom Line:
Long time fans will appreciate and enjoy the changes made to the series.
Tomb Raider: Legend starts off with Lara Croft (explorer/archeologist) searching for an ancient relic in the jungles of Bolivia. However, Laras trip takes a detour when issues involving her family arise.
Gameplay
The biggest change to the Tomb Raider series is the game engine. Crystal Dynamics took over the series and the companys past third-person adventure experiences (Legacy of Kain: Soul Reaver) are apparent. Right off the bat, youll notice Laras responsive movements. She no longer needs to take a certain amount of steps to perform a long jump, and you dont have to bother switching in and out of walk/run mode. Controls are pretty smooth and the camera doesnt become a problem.
Objectives require you to reach a specific location. This is done by safely navigating your way through cliffs, platforms, and puzzles. The environments go hand in hand with Laras new abilities. Theres a great emphasis on hanging and jumping from ledges. Swinging and jumping from ropes and horizontal poles also adds complexity to the levels. Every now and then, youll stumble upon a room that appears to be a dead end. So thats where the puzzles come into play. Some require you to shoot objects, pull switches, or push boxes.
Gadgets play a key role in the game. The most crucial is the grappling hook. The hook is used as a swing and can also grab structures. In a puzzle room for example, the hook is used to pull down a statue holding a giant boulder. Once the statue falls over, Lara can then push the boulder on top of a switch on the floor. There are even binoculars that are used to give hints about the surroundings. By using the binoculars, you can enter R.A.D. (Remote Analysis Device) mode and objects can be examined. The results tell you if an object is a mechanism, moveable, or breakable.
Not everything is about exploring. Throughout her quest, Lara encounters mercenaries and wild animals. Lara comes equipped with two pistols and has the option of picking up enemy weapons such as shotguns, grenades, and assault rifles. If enemies are in close range, Lara can jump kick and slide attack. Whats pretty cool about the levels is that there are a bunch of hazards that play into your favor. You can shoot explosive canisters or other structures that will inflict damage to your enemies.
Graphics
The levels are vast and varied. Jungles contain detailed vegetation, waterfalls, and ancient temples filled with booby traps. On the other side, a warehouse setting contains huge machines and obstacles like fans, pipes spraying toxic chemicals, and damaged electrical lines. Laras animations are fluid and she displays some amazing acrobatic maneuvers (somersaults, handstands).
Sound
Laras voice talent does a great job. The dialog is clever and the supporting cast increases the storys value. Sound effects are pretty good. Big explosions and ambient noises fit perfect with the scenery and action. The music is quite effective. Slow, ominous pieces are played when exploring dangerous terrain, while a more chaotic effort kicks in during battles and dramatic cut-scenes.
Overall
Tomb Raider: Legend can be completed in 7-10 hours. Thats extremely short for an adventure title nowadays and a disappointment considering how great the game turned out. Luckily, there are a ton of hidden treasures scattered around each level. Once obtained, these goodies unlock cheats, new outfits, bios, and weapon upgrades. In the end, Tomb Raider: Legend is the perfect weekend affair for casual gamers. Adventure seekers and long time fans will no doubt give the game a couple spins and appreciate the changes made to their favorite heroine.
